WebApr 11, 2024 · The EC’s proposal does not modify pricing on the day-ahead wholesale market In the day-ahead electricity wholesale market, power plants with lower marginal costs are dispatched first. However, the price received by all market participants is set by the last power plant needed to cover the demand, which is the plant with the highest …

Webmarket (DAM), the intra-day market (IDM) and the imbalance market (IM). The DAM is the main spot market and is used to determine electricity prices for the next day. DAM serves as a very short term (i.e., one-day-ahead) forward market where the prices are determined through a double-sided blind combinatorial auction.
